WebCumberland Island’s natural treasures are preserved in large part by Cumberland Island National Seashore, established in 1972, which protects 17.5 miles of beaches and 36,415 acres of dunes, forest, swamp, ponds, and marshes. The National Seashore is managed by the National Park Service and encompasses the Cumberland Wilderness, established ... Cumberland Island National Seashore is located in Camden County, Georgia, roughly 4.25 miles due east of St. Marys, Georgia. Cumberland Island, part of the Sea Islands, is the largest and southernmost barrier island in Georgia and is not connected to the mainland by causeway or bridge.
